What Types of Work and Facilities Can Skilled Speech Therapists Expect in Puyallup, WA?

As a Speech & Language Pathologist (SLP) working as a Skilled Speech Therapist in Puyallup, Washington, you’ll have the opportunity to engage in a diverse range of therapeutic environments and settings. Puyallup is home to a variety of facilities, including rehabilitation centers, outpatient clinics, schools, and long-term care facilities, where you can utilize your expertise to assess and treat clients across the lifespan. In a rehabilitation center, you may work with patients recovering from strokes or neurological injuries, while in schools, you’ll collaborate with educators to support children with speech and language disorders. Long-term care facilities offer the chance to provide compassionate care for elderly patients, helping them regain their communication skills and improve their quality of life. The vibrant health care community in Puyallup allows for professional collaboration with interdisciplinary teams, contributing to your growth and enhancing the well-being of the clients you serve.

Travel SLP SNF/LTACH jobs in Cut Bank, MT with AMN Healthcare let you provide speech, language, and swallowing therapy to patients in skilled nursing and long-term acute care settings. You will assess communication and swallowing disorders, develop person-centered treatment plans, and coll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to improve patient outcomes. Your responsibilities include documentation, advocating for patient needs, and practicing ethical care. Required qualifications include graduation from an accredited speech-language pathology program and an active Montana license. Recommended skills are strong communication, time management, and recent SNF or LTACH clinical experience. Travel Speech Language Pathologist jobs in Fremont, CA let you evaluate and treat patients with communication and swallowing disorders. You will develop therapy plans, deliver individualized care, and collaborate with interdisciplinary teams. Fremont offers access to Coyote Hills Regional Park, Lake Elizabeth, and the historic Niles District, with convenient BART transit to Oakland and San Francisco. Required qualifications include a master’s degree in speech-language pathology, completed Clinical Fellowship Year, Certificate of Clinical Competence from ASHA, and an active California SLP license. Recommended skills are experience with dysphagia assessment and strong communication abilities. What types of experience are required or preferred for a Skilled SLP Travel job in Puyallup?

Candidates for Skilled Speech & Language Pathology travel jobs in Puyallup, Washington, typically need a master’s degree in speech-language pathology and state licensure, along with clinical experience in diverse settings. Additionally, experience with pediatric and adult populations, as well as familiarity with telepractice, is often preferred to enhance service delivery.
